Transaction 5599598356769ed102114a62b8bbb0fd8bf59e38370ff9e4bf329535d0e62977

1 Input
2 Outputs
  • 5599598356769ed102114a62b8bbb0fd8bf59e38370ff9e4bf329535d0e62977:0
  • value  23310000
    address  3FbdPbrPPYEPia8fnUw19wVKwDE8NrNUKv
  • 5599598356769ed102114a62b8bbb0fd8bf59e38370ff9e4bf329535d0e62977:1
  • value  173218
    address  3C1uR25ukrJX6k2WWip14a47r8SYV29zbs